What programming languages can be used with the Codecademy app?
What programming languages can be used with the Codecademy app?
The Codecademy application is recognized in the field of online education for offering an interactive and accessible platform for learning various programming languages. In this article, we will explore the different programming languages that are available For the users from Codecademy and how to get the most out of this educational tool. From popular languages like Python and JavaScript to more specialized options like Ruby and SQL, we'll discover the wide variety of options that Codecademy offers programming enthusiasts. If you are interested in developing your technical skills and learning a new programming language, Codecademy is definitely an option to consider.
1. Introduction to Codecademy App
This content aims to introduce users to the Codecademy application, an online learning platform for programming. Codecademy provides a wide range of interactive courses and projects that allow users to learn to code from scratch or improve their existing skills. This section seeks to provide an overview of the application and how it can be used for effective programming learning.
Codecademy offers a wide variety of courses in popular programming languages such as Python, JavaScript, HTML, CSS, and many more. Courses are designed to suit all skill levels, from beginner to expert. In addition to the courses, the platform also provides a series of detailed tutorials and code examples, which help users understand the fundamental concepts and apply them in practice.
To facilitate learning, Codecademy uses an interactive approach that combines theoretical explanations with practical exercises. Users can work on real projects and receive feedback in real time, which allows them to learn to solve problems and develop your programming skills effectively. In addition, the platform has a large community of programming students and professionals, which provides the opportunity to connect with other users, share experiences and get help when necessary.
2. What is Codecademy's approach to programming languages?
Codecademy's approach to programming languages is based on providing students with an interactive and accessible platform to learn to program. With a wide variety of courses available, Codecademy offers comprehensive and detailed tutorials that guide students Step by Step through the fundamental concepts and skills of different programming languages.
Codecademy uses a hands-on methodology, meaning students learn through active practice and solving real problems. Each lesson includes interactive exercises, online coding tools, and code examples for a robust, hands-on learning experience. Additionally, Codecademy provides tips and tricks Useful to help students develop problem-solving skills and improve their fluency in writing code.
Students also have access to an active community of programmers and industry professionals through the Codecademy forums. This allows them to collaborate, ask questions, and receive additional guidance while working on the courses. Codecademy is committed to providing an inclusive and supportive platform so that students of all levels can learn to code effectively and achieve their goals in the field of programming.
3. Programming languages available in the Codecademy app
Codecademy app offers a wide range of programming languages for users to learn and practice. These languages are designed to cover basic fundamentals to more advanced concepts, allowing students to progress at their own pace and according to their individual needs.
Some of the programming languages available on Codecademy include JavaScript, Python, HTML / CSS, Java, Ruby y SQL, among many others. Each of these languages has specific tutorials that provide a detailed introduction to their syntax, rules, and best practices. Students can also find interactive exercises and practical challenges to put their knowledge into practice.
In addition to tutorials and exercises, Codecademy provides additional tools and resources to make learning programming languages easier. Students have access to discussion forums where they can ask questions, get help and participate in conversations with other users and programming experts. There's also practical projects available for each language, allowing students to apply their skills in real-world scenarios.
In short, Codecademy provides users with a wide variety of programming languages to explore and learn. The tutorials, exercises, tools and practical projects available in the app help students develop their programming skills and understanding in an interactive and effective way. Get started today and enter the world of programming with Codecademy!
4. Exploring programming language options on Codecademy
At Codecademy, there are various programming language options that you can explore and learn easily and effectively. Each of these languages has its own syntax and features, so we'll provide you with a brief overview of the options available so you can make an informed decision about which one to learn.
Python: It is a popular and widely used programming language in the industry. It is known for its simple syntax and easy readability, making it a great choice for beginners. At Codecademy, you will find a complete tutorial of Python that will guide you from the basics to more advanced topics such as data structures, algorithms and web development.
JavaScript: If you are interested in web development and online interactivity, JavaScript is the language to learn. It is widely used to add dynamic functionality to sitios web y create apps interactive websites. At Codecademy, you'll find an interactive JavaScript tutorial that teaches you everything from syntax fundamentals to DOM manipulation and using popular libraries like React and Angular.
Ruby: Ruby is a flexible and easy to learn programming language. It is known for its elegance and focus on code readability. If you are interested in web development or task automation, Ruby can be a great option. Codecademy offers a complete Ruby tutorial that covers everything from the basics to developing web applications with the Ruby on Rails framework.
Explore these programming language options on Codecademy and choose the one that best suits your interests and goals. Each tutorial is designed to cover all the essentials and provide practical examples so you can apply what you learn. Remember to practice regularly and develop personal projects to strengthen your programming skills. Good luck on your learning journey!
5. How to choose the right programming language on Codecademy
When you meet on the platform from Codecademy and you need to choose the right programming language, there are some factors you should consider. First, it is important that you evaluate your goals and needs. Do you want to learn a particular language for a specific task or do you prefer to acquire general programming knowledge?
A recommended approach to choosing programming language is to research the most popular and widely used languages in the technology industry. Some of them include Python, JavaScript, HTML/CSS, Java, and C++. Researching the features, advantages, and uses of each language will help you make an informed decision. Also, consider the type of projects you would like to develop and whether there is a strong community that supports that language.
Once you have evaluated your interests and the characteristics of the languages, it is advisable to start with an introductory tutorial on Codecademy. The platform offers a wide range of courses and projects in different programming languages. These tutorials will give you a solid foundation and help you become familiar with the basic syntax and structures of the language. Additionally, Codecademy offers an active community where you can interact with other students and get additional support.
6. Resources and learning materials for each language available on Codecademy
At Codecademy, we are proud to offer a wide range of programming languages to learn and expand your skills. Each of these languages has a variety of resources and learning materials available to help you master them effectively.
For each language available on Codecademy, you will find a series of online tutorials that guide you through basic and advanced programming concepts. These tutorials are designed to suit your own learning pace, allowing you to progress at your own pace through each lesson. Additionally, we offer practical exercises and challenges to test your newly acquired skills.
In addition to tutorials, we also provide a wide variety of additional resources for each language. These resources include complete documentation on the programming language, detailing all its features and functionalities. You'll also find helpful tips and tricks for solving common problems, as well as tools and examples to help you better understand key concepts.
As always, our goal is to provide you with the tools and resources necessary so you can learn and develop new programming skills. It doesn't matter if you are a complete beginner or an experienced programmer, at Codecademy you will find everything you need to master different programming languages. So don't wait any longer, immerse yourself in the world of code and start learning today!
7. Advantages and disadvantages of using different languages in Codecademy
When using different languages on Codecademy, there are several advantages and disadvantages to consider. An advantage is the diversity of options available. Codecademy offers a wide range of programming languages so that students can choose the one that best suits their needs and goals. This allows students to explore different approaches and become familiar with multiple languages, which is beneficial for their professional development.
Another advantage of using different languages at Codecademy is the possibility of acquiring transferable skills. While learning a programming language, you acquire fundamental concepts and techniques that are applied in different languages. This means that the more varied the languages learned, the stronger and more versatile the programming skills developed will be. This also makes it easier to transition to new languages in the future.
However, there are also disadvantages to using different languages on Codecademy. A disadvantage is the possibility of confusion and difficulty keeping up with multiple languages at once. Each language has its own unique syntax, rules, and features, which can be overwhelming for some students. Additionally, learning multiple languages simultaneously can take more time and effort, as time must be spent understanding and practicing each language properly.
8. How to maximize programming learning on Codecademy using multiple languages
The Codecademy online learning platform is a great option for those who want to learn programming in different languages. To maximize your learning experience on Codecademy, here are some helpful tips and tricks:
1. Complete step-by-step tutorials: Codecademy offers detailed tutorials for each programming language it teaches. Be sure to complete these tutorials, as they will give you a solid foundation in the language and familiarize you with its syntax and key concepts. Also, pay attention to the code examples provided, as they will help you better understand how to apply what you have learned.
2. Practice on projects: Codecademy offers the option to work on practical projects after completing the tutorials. Take advantage of this opportunity to apply your knowledge and solve real problems. These projects will allow you to face real-world challenges and help you develop your problem-solving and critical thinking skills. Don't be afraid to make mistakes, as they are learning opportunities.
9. Use cases of the programming languages offered by Codecademy
There are several, which allow users to achieve technical skills in different areas. Below are three notable examples:
1. Web development: Languages such as HTML, CSS and JavaScript are essential for website development. Through Codecademy's interactive tutorials, users can learn how to create attractive and functional web pages. In addition, practical examples and useful tools are provided to optimize the design and usability of the sites.
2. Data Analysis: Codecademy offers languages like Python and R, which are widely used in data science. Through the available courses, users can learn to manipulate and visualize data, create graphs, and perform statistical analysis. Additionally, detailed tutorials and expert tips are provided to get the most out of these tools.
3. Artificial intelligence: Languages like Python and Java are essential for developing artificial intelligence applications. At Codecademy, users can learn how to build machine learning, natural language processing, and image recognition models. The courses include practical examples and detailed explanations on how to implement algorithms and optimize application performance.
10. Community and support for each language on Codecademy
Codecademy offers extensive community and support for every programming language it teaches. If you have any questions or run into any problems while learning, Codecademy has tools and resources to help you solve them.
One of the most useful resources is the Codecademy community forum. Here, you can interact with other students and programming experts to get help and advice to solve any problem. You can post your question in the forum and wait for responses from the community. Additionally, you can also explore existing topics to find solutions to similar problems that others have faced in the past.
In addition to the community forum, Codecademy offers dedicated technical support for each of the programming languages it teaches. If you encounter a specific technical issue or need additional help, you can contact the Codecademy support team. The team will be happy to help you and resolve your questions or technical problems as soon as possible.
11. Differences between the free and paid version to access programming languages on Codecademy
Codecademy's online learning platform offers both a free and paid version to access different programming languages. Although both options offer quality learning resources, there are some key differences between them.
In the free version, users have access to a limited selection of programming courses and modules. These courses are ideal for those who wish to explore different programming languages and gain a basic understanding of them. However, for deeper and more advanced learning, the paid version provides a wide range of additional courses and exclusive content.
With the paid version, subscribers get unlimited access to all courses and projects available on Codecademy. This includes interactive courses, hands-on projects, and challenges to strengthen your programming skills. Additionally, the paid version also offers additional functionalities such as priority support, detailed progress reports, and completion certificates for each successfully completed course.
12. New programming languages in development or soon to be released on Codecademy
Codecademy is always seeking to stay at the forefront in the world of programming, offering its users the latest tools and technologies. On that note, we are excited to announce that you will soon be able to learn new programming languages on our platform. These languages are in development or about to be launched, and we assure you that they will provide you with valuable skills and knowledge in the world of work.
One of the new languages we are developing at Codecademy is Rust. Rust is a systems programming language that focuses on security, concurrency, and performance. It is ideal for applications that need precise and secure memory control. Learning Rust will allow you to write reliable and efficient software, and will open the doors to job opportunities in fields such as software development. OS, games and blockchain technology.
Another language that you will be able to enjoy soon on Codecademy is Golang. Golang, or Go, is an open source programming language developed by Google. It stands out for its simplicity, efficiency and ability to build scalable applications. With Go, you can create software solutions high perfomance, especially in server and network environments. Additionally, Go has an active community and a large number of libraries and tools available to make the development process easier for you.
13. How to stay up to date on Codecademy programming languages
Here are some strategies and resources that can help you stay up to date on Codecademy programming languages:
1. Make the updated tutorials and projects: Codecademy constantly updates its courses and adds new lessons so you can learn the latest techniques and features of programming languages. Make sure you complete all the tutorials and projects available on the platform to stay up to date.
2. Explore the official documentation: Each programming language has its own official documentation, which is usually a very complete and up-to-date source of information. Regularly consult the official documentation of the language you are working with to stay up to date with all the new features and features.
3. Participate in the Codecademy community: Codecademy has an online community where you can interact with other programming students and professionals. Join discussion forums, study groups, and events to learn from others and share your knowledge. Collaborating with other programmers will help you keep your knowledge up to date.
14. Conclusions on the wide range of programming languages available on Codecademy
In conclusion, the wide range of programming languages available on Codecademy offers users an exceptional opportunity to develop their programming skills. Through its various courses and tutorials, students can learn different languages such as Python, JavaScript, PHP, Ruby, SQL and many more. This not only gives them the flexibility to choose the language that best suits their needs, but also allows them to expand their knowledge and improve their career prospects.
Codecademy stands out for its didactic and practical approach, providing students with a unique combination of theory and practice. The courses are designed in such a way that students can learn through practice, solving problems and writing real code from scratch. In addition, they have a wide range of tools and resources, as an integrated code editor and access to a community of programming students and professionals.
By completing the different programming courses at Codecademy, students acquire a broad set of technical skills that allow them to develop applications, websites and programs in various contexts and for different purposes. Besides, Codecademy offers certifications that validate the knowledge acquired, which can be of great value when seeking employment in the programming field. In short, the variety of programming languages available on Codecademy, combined with its practical approach and supporting tools, make this platform a great option for those who want to learn and improve their programming skills.
In conclusion, Codecademy is an online learning platform that offers students a variety of programming languages to choose from. Users can access interactive tutorials and live practices to gain skills and knowledge in different fields of programming. From the most popular languages like Python, JavaScript, and HTML to advanced options like Ruby and PHP, Codecademy covers a wide range of options. In addition, the platform provides complementary resources and tools so that students can deepen their learning and develop their own projects. With an intuitive and educational interface, Codecademy has become a popular choice for those who want to learn and improve their programming skills effectively and self-taught. Whatever programming language you want to learn, Codecademy provides a comprehensive, hands-on learning experience.
You may also be interested in this related content:
- How to Open a SQLite File
- What are the main advantages of using Disk Drill Basic for data recovery?
- What does the Monster Hunter World DLC bring?